Hallo,
da RevPi Connect 4 auch WLan hat, würde ich gerne einen WiFi-Hotspot kreieren (z.B. für Service oder einfachen Inbetriebnahmen, ...). Ich verwende aktuell Bullseye 64bit inkl. letzen Updates. Dort kann mit dem LAN/WLAN-Button rechts oben einfach ein WiFi-Hotspot erstellt werden. Leider finde ich mit meinem PC/Handy kein WLan mit diesem Namen.
In Folge habe ich RaspAP installiert, jedoch auch leider ohne Erfolg. Auf einem Raspberry 4 hat RaspAP sofort problemlos funktioniert.
Bei einer RevPi-Core habe ich es noch nicht ausprobiert, da ich die Lieferung von einem USB-Stick EW-7811Un, welchen RaspAp über GitHub emfpiehlt, noch nicht bekommen habe.
Wir kann ich einen HotSpot am RevPi erzielen?
Ich freue mich auf eine Rückmledung und verbleibe mit freundliche Grüßen.
HotSpot
Hallo,
ein Ansatz wäre folgender:
Öffnen ein Terminal und führe die folgenden Befehle aus, um die notwendigen Pakete zu installieren:
Deaktivieren die Dienste, bis sie konfiguriert sind:
Statische IP-Adresse einrichten:
Bearbeiten die dhcpcd Konfigurationsdatei:
Fügen am Ende der Datei die folgende Konfiguration hinzu (angepasst für das WLAN-Interface, normalerweise wlan0):
Starten den dhcpcd Dienst neu:
Konfiguration des HostAPD-Dienstes:
Erstellen und bearbeiten die Konfigurationsdatei für hostapd:
Füge die folgende Konfiguration hinzu (angepasst für Ihre Bedürfnisse):
Teile hostapd mit, wo sich die Konfigurationsdatei befindet:
Ändere die Zeile mit #DAEMON_CONF="" zu:
Einrichten des DHCP-Servers (dnsmasq):
Sichere die originale dnsmasq Konfigurationsdatei und erstellen eine neue:
Füge die folgende Konfiguration ein:
Dienste starten:
Aktiviere und starte die Dienste:
Um die Dienste so einzurichten, dass sie beim Booten starten:
Nach diesen Schritten sollte dein Raspberry Pi Compute Module als WLAN-Access Point funktionieren, der es Geräten ermöglicht, sich zu verbinden und ein lokales Netzwerk zu nutzen.
Schreib auf jeden Fall wie dein Projekt läuft!
Grüßé
Stefan
Support | KUNBUS
ein Ansatz wäre folgender:
Öffnen ein Terminal und führe die folgenden Befehle aus, um die notwendigen Pakete zu installieren:
Code: Select all
sudo apt update
Code: Select all
sudo apt install dnsmasq hostapd
Code: Select all
sudo systemctl stop dnsmasq
Code: Select all
sudo systemctl stop hostapd
Bearbeiten die dhcpcd Konfigurationsdatei:
Code: Select all
sudo nano /etc/dhcpcd.conf
Code: Select all
interface wlan0
static ip_address=192.168.4.1/24
nohook wpa_supplicant
Code: Select all
sudo service dhcpcd restart
Erstellen und bearbeiten die Konfigurationsdatei für hostapd:
Code: Select all
sudo nano /etc/hostapd/hostapd.conf
Code: Select all
interface=wlan0
driver=nl80211
ssid=MeinNetzwerkName
hw_mode=g
channel=7
wmm_enabled=0
macaddr_acl=0
auth_algs=1
ignore_broadcast_ssid=0
wpa=2
wpa_passphrase=MeinPasswort
wpa_key_mgmt=WPA-PSK
wpa_pairwise=TKIP
rsn_pairwise=CCMP
Code: Select all
sudo nano /etc/default/hostapd
Code: Select all
DAEMON_CONF="/etc/hostapd/hostapd.conf"
Sichere die originale dnsmasq Konfigurationsdatei und erstellen eine neue:
Code: Select all
sudo mv /etc/dnsmasq.conf /etc/dnsmasq.conf.orig
Code: Select all
sudo nano /etc/dnsmasq.conf
Code: Select all
interface=wlan0
dhcp-range=192.168.4.2,192.168.4.20,255.255.255.0,24h
Aktiviere und starte die Dienste:
Code: Select all
sudo systemctl start hostapd
Code: Select all
sudo systemctl start dnsmasq
Code: Select all
sudo systemctl enable hostapd
Code: Select all
sudo systemctl enable dnsmasq
Schreib auf jeden Fall wie dein Projekt läuft!
Grüßé
Stefan
Support | KUNBUS
Hallo,
ich habe deine Anleitung mehrmals ausprobiert. Der letzte Versuch war folgender:
Ich habe heute einen neuen RevPi 4 Connect genommen (RevPi117994)
1. über SSH raspi-config ausgeführt, VNC aktiviert, Locales eingestellt, sudo apt update und sud apt full-update durchgeführt.
2. über VNC verbunden habe ich im Terminal deine Config eingegeben.
3. wie ich HostAPD starten wollte bekam ich eine Fehlermeldung (Unit hostapd.service is masked.)
4. dann habe ich folgende Befehle ausgeführt:
sudo systemctl unmask hostapd
sudo systemctl start hostapd
sudo systemctl enable hostapd
5. sudo reboot
Jedoch findet mein PC/SmartPhone das Netzwerk - MeinNetzwerName - nicht.
Der Status sudo systemctl status hostadp sieht aber gut aus: active (running)
Auch die interne Antenne für RevPi Status ist aktiviert.
Nun habe ich die Frage, was kann ich noch tun?
Auch RaspAP funktioniert am RevPi nicht. Verwende ich einen RaspberryPi4 funktionert der AP nach der Isntallation von RaspAP sofort.
Wird von Seiten RevPi-Software etwas blockiert?
Ich freue mich auf eine Rückmeldung und verbleibe mit beste Grüßen
ich habe deine Anleitung mehrmals ausprobiert. Der letzte Versuch war folgender:
Ich habe heute einen neuen RevPi 4 Connect genommen (RevPi117994)
1. über SSH raspi-config ausgeführt, VNC aktiviert, Locales eingestellt, sudo apt update und sud apt full-update durchgeführt.
2. über VNC verbunden habe ich im Terminal deine Config eingegeben.
3. wie ich HostAPD starten wollte bekam ich eine Fehlermeldung (Unit hostapd.service is masked.)
4. dann habe ich folgende Befehle ausgeführt:
sudo systemctl unmask hostapd
sudo systemctl start hostapd
sudo systemctl enable hostapd
5. sudo reboot
Jedoch findet mein PC/SmartPhone das Netzwerk - MeinNetzwerName - nicht.
Der Status sudo systemctl status hostadp sieht aber gut aus: active (running)
Auch die interne Antenne für RevPi Status ist aktiviert.
Nun habe ich die Frage, was kann ich noch tun?
Auch RaspAP funktioniert am RevPi nicht. Verwende ich einen RaspberryPi4 funktionert der AP nach der Isntallation von RaspAP sofort.
Wird von Seiten RevPi-Software etwas blockiert?
Ich freue mich auf eine Rückmeldung und verbleibe mit beste Grüßen
Hallo Sensorik, oh, falls hier noch Klärungsbedarf besteht - kannst du es mit dem neuen RevPi Bookworm OS Image versuchen? Das wäre super, bin gespannt auf dein Feedback. Das Image kannst du hier im Downloadbereich herunterladen:
https://revolutionpi.com/en/tutorials/d ... evpiimages
Hier auch die Ankündigung von Nicolai für eine Übersicht der Features:
viewtopic.php?t=4524
Wäre doch klasse, wenn dadurch eine Inbetriebnahme möglich ist!
https://revolutionpi.com/en/tutorials/d ... evpiimages
Hier auch die Ankündigung von Nicolai für eine Übersicht der Features:
viewtopic.php?t=4524
Wäre doch klasse, wenn dadurch eine Inbetriebnahme möglich ist!